The Outcome of Consistent Training Structure in Your Weekly Routine

Structured training produces measurable improvements in strength, endurance, and body composition because it removes guesswork from your gym sessions. Instead of wandering between machines or repeating the same exercises indefinitely, you follow a program that increases difficulty systematically. Over four to eight weeks, you lift heavier weights, complete more repetitions, or reduce rest periods—progressions that force adaptation rather than maintaining your current fitness level.

Wolf Fitness designs training programs that balance intensity with recovery. Your muscles grow during rest periods between workouts, not during the workouts themselves. A proper program schedules heavy lifting days, lighter technique days, and complete rest days in patterns that prevent overtraining while maximizing results. You stop hitting plateaus because the structure itself prevents your body from adapting to static routines.

How Training Programs Adapt to Your Schedule and Experience Level

The methodology behind effective programming considers your available training days per week, your injury history, and your previous exercise experience. Someone training three days weekly needs full-body sessions that hit all major muscle groups each visit. Someone training five or six days can split workouts by movement pattern or body region, allowing higher volume per muscle group without exceeding recovery capacity.

Key Program Components That Separate Effective Training from Wasted Time

Effective training programs share specific characteristics regardless of your goals. They include progressive overload mechanisms that increase demands on your body gradually. They incorporate exercise variety sufficient to prevent boredom without changing movements so frequently that you never master proper form. They schedule deload weeks that reduce training stress before it accumulates into injury or burnout.

  • Clear progression schemes that define when and how to increase weight or repetitions
  • Movement patterns that develop balanced strength across pushing, pulling, squatting, and hinging
  • Intensity variation that prevents central nervous system fatigue from excessive heavy lifting
  • Exercise selection based on your individual mobility and any previous injuries
